Bauchi State Government on Monday took a giant leap in ensuring food availability and security by constituting and inaugurating the State Strategic Grains Reserve Committee.
While inaugurating the Committee at the EXCO Chambers of the Governor’s Office, Sen Bala Mohammed Abdulkadir said that the development is a swift response to alleviate the current hardship facing the country, particularly on the basic necessities of life, especially food availability.
The Governor announced that the Committee will be given the sum of N3b to use in purchasing the assorted grains from farmers across the state.
He stressed that it will check the arbitrary selling of food stuffs away from the State to other States of the country describing the trend as an unacceptable issue though he added that government cannot stop the marketers from selling to whoever comes to buy.
Bala Mohammed also said that his administration will not fold its arms and watch how things, particularly foodstuffs are leaving the State while the residents are lacking what to eat.
He stressed that “We too will buy and keep them in our stores and silos across the state and at the appropriate time when they are needed, we will bring them out and sell to the people at very very subsidised rates that they can afford.”
The Governor directed the Committee to take an adequate survey of the current hike in foodstuffs across the State to enable Government make the foodstuffs available to the common man.
Bala Mohammed stressed that the Committee is part of his administration’s agricultural framework aimed at making agriculture the mainstay of the economy saying that, that informed the farm holidays granted to Civil Servants in the State in the past four months.
He further charged the Committee to see how it will influence and improve economic growth and development of the state through agriculture and agricultural inputs.
According to him, “What we are giving as palliation is not enough, we must go back to the farm and that is why we released Civil Servants on Grade Levels 01 – 12 during the rainy season to go back to farm.”
He also charged members of the Committee as experts in their respective fields to make the best of the opportunity given to them to contribute towards the success of the Committee in the assignment.
The Governor warned his Commissioners and other top Government officials not to interfere with the assignment of the Committee saying that the Committee is directly answerable to him through the office of the SSG.
